Can my son/daughter take classes at another college or university and then transfer the credits back to CCSU?
Yes, providing that certain transfer criteria is met. Any student who is interested in taking a particular class at another university or college should first consult with their academic advisor here at CCSU. Also, students should consult the in-state transfer course equivalency guide prior to registering for the course to guarantee their transfer credit. In additions, students should also fill out a Request for Transfer Credit Form which can be found in the office of admissions. An admissions counselor will review the form and sign off on the course equivalency. Keep in mind that students must complete at least 45 credits in residency to obtain their degree from CCSU.
